Output 8a9f884a04598f7c53ef3bbf6f1b01783b0bf6aafa98482d98ec24852c701978:0

value
1885138
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76bb9248ea63005db677101152d16c27ea98566e OP_EQUAL
address
3CWpMsTkb3U8AEdazo2azUTq8dtEuRnHW6
transaction
8a9f884a04598f7c53ef3bbf6f1b01783b0bf6aafa98482d98ec24852c701978